Statement of Work: Create Editable SOW Drafts

Overview

Statement of Work mode turns selected Spotto recommendations into a draft delivery document. Use it to turn real backlog evidence into a scoped proposal.

The generated document is a draft. Pricing, legal terms, dates, and customer approvals still need human review.

Where to find it

In the Spotto Portal, open a company and go to Generate -> Statement of Work.

What controls the SOW

The SOW is built from the recommendations you select.

Subscription selection controls which recommendation scopes are loaded. It does not automatically include every subscription metric in the document.

For parent/child structures, choose the client company first so the recommendation list loads from the right customer scope.

Recommendation selection

Use filters to narrow the backlog, then select the recommendations that belong in the engagement.

Only selected recommendations are included in the SOW. If the draft looks smaller than expected, go back and check the selected items.

How Spotto builds the draft

Spotto groups selected recommendations into delivery packages and creates sections for scope, objectives, work packages, work items, dependencies, assumptions, exclusions, acceptance criteria, and recommendation traceability.

These sections are generated from recommendation data and affected resources. They should be treated as a starting point for delivery scoping, not the final commercial agreement.

Output options

Default Layout creates a Spotto-formatted Word document.

Company Template lets you upload a .docx template. Spotto keeps the template structure and places grounded SOW content where it fits. Review placement before sending.

Preview and export

The preview is editable. Coach suggestions and paragraph edits are applied to the exported .docx when they can be mapped safely back to the Word document.

Review before sending

Check:

  • Selected recommendations match the intended engagement.
  • Work packages make sense for delivery sequencing.
  • Effort and savings estimates match your commercial process.
  • Assumptions, exclusions, and client responsibilities are correct.
  • Traceability links the proposed work back to Spotto recommendations.

Troubleshooting

No prioritized recommendations are available

What you're seeing: The page shows no recommendations for the selected subscriptions.

Likely cause: The selected company or subscriptions have no available prioritized backlog, or the recommendation query failed.

How to fix: Confirm the company and subscription scope, widen the selection, then retry loading recommendations.

The SOW includes fewer items than expected

What you're seeing: The draft scope is smaller than the visible backlog.

Likely cause: Only selected recommendations are included.

How to fix: Return to Select Recommendations, clear filters if needed, select the missing items, and regenerate.

Template output needs cleanup

What you're seeing: Content appears in the right document but needs wording or placement changes.

Likely cause: Uploaded templates vary, so Spotto uses placement suggestions instead of assuming a fixed structure.

How to fix: Accept useful coach suggestions, edit the preview directly, then export the reviewed .docx.
